Be our guest in a beautiful piece of American history! Built in 1790, this log home exemplifies a page from our history books with original wood floors, walls and beams. Located just 5 minutes walk from downtown, Lincoln Square, the home was once owned by Thaddeus Stevens and sits with a front seat view of where the Confederates occupied West Middle Street during the Battle of Gettysburg. The home, while keeping it's historic character, also contains modern conveniences (central air conditioning, recessed lighting, fully updated kitchen and baths, etc.). The Thaddeus Steven's house has 3 cozy bedrooms (upstairs, 2queen, 1full) and 1 & 1/2 bathrooms. Perfect for a couple, family or group of friends! Join us in this gorgeous historical home as you explore Gettysburg! **Please keep in mind the home was built in a time, when people were smaller. Ceilings and doorways are low. The floors slant and creak. The closet space is limited. And the home may not be functional for people with certain physical mobility issues.
